The Hidden Gem Bakery in Paris
When speaking about hidden gem bakeries, one must mention Du Pain et des Idées, located in the 10th arrondissement of Paris. Well-regarded by locals but often overlooked by tourists, this bakery is a quintessential example of artisanal craftsmanship. Top Signature Dishes You Must Try
When browsing the enticing display at Du Pain et des IdĂ©es, it’s essential to know which signature dishes are worth sinking your teeth into. One standout item is the famed Pain des Amis, which translates to “Friends Bread.” With its perfectly crusty exterior and airy, yet chewy interior, it’s no wonder this marvelous bread has developed a cult following among locals. Perfect for pairing with cheese or enjoying solo, this artisanal bread encapsulates the bakery’s dedication to quality and flavor.
Another must-try is the Pistachio and Raspberry Escargot pastry. This decadent pastry resembles a snail shape and plays on traditional flavor pairings while introducing an entirely new level of taste. The blend of tangy raspberry with the rich creaminess from the pistachio creates a well-balanced flavor that tantalizes the taste buds. Actionable Insights for Your Visit
To fully embrace the experience at Du Pain et des Idées, it’s beneficial to plan your visit strategically. First, aim to arrive early in the morning for the freshest selection of baked goods. The bakery opens its doors at 7 am, and getting there shortly after opening will ensure you can snag the most popular selections before they sell out. This is especially crucial for dishes such as the Pain au Chocolat and delightful seasonal pastries, known to disappear quickly as the day progresses.
